WebRenal or ureteric colic generally describes an acute and severe loin pain caused when a urinary stone moves from the kidney or obstructs the flow of urine. It is common, with an annual incidence of 1–2 cases per 1000 people, and recurrence rates are high. Assessment of a person with suspected renal or ureteric colic should include: Asking ...
WebReferences. The main complications of renal and ureteric stones are obstruction of urinary flow and infection. Obstruction of urinary flow can decrease the glomerular filtration rate of the affected kidney (and increase renal excretion of the unaffected kidney).
